Heidelberg Catechism – Lord’s Day 42

Q & A 110
Q. What does God forbid in the eighth commandment? [You shall not steal.]
A. He forbids not only outright theft and robbery, punishable by law.*1 But in God’s sight theft also includes cheating and swindling our neighbor by schemes made to appear legitimate,*2 such as: inaccurate measurements of weight, size, or volume; fraudulent merchandising; counterfeit money; excessive interest; or any other means forbidden by God.*3 In addition he forbids all greed*4 and pointless squandering of his gifts.*5
*1 Ex. 22:1; 1 Cor. 5:9-10; 6:9-10
*2 Mic. 6:9-11; Luke 3:14; James 5:1-6
*3 Deut. 25:13-16; Ps. 15:5; Prov. 11:1; 12:22; Ezek. 45:9-12; Luke 6:35
*4 Luke 12:15; Eph. 5:5
*5 Prov. 21:20; 23:20-21; Luke 16:10-13

Q & A 111
Q. What does God require of you in this commandment?
A. That I do whatever I can for my neighbor’s good, that I treat others as I would like them to treat me, and that I work faithfully so that I may share with those in need.*6
*6 Isa. 58:5-10; Matt. 7:12; Gal. 6:9-10; Eph. 4:28
